
PR Explored, my PR podcast, where I interview those I trust and respect about topics related to public relations and communications.
We take a deeper dive into public relations topics with some of the brightest folks in the business. The show is my opportunity to discuss the questions on our minds about the work of PR pros today, as well as industry trends.
